首页 话题 小组 问答 好文 用户 我的社区 域名交易 唠叨

[分享]揭秘jQuery图片旋转技巧:轻松实现动态视觉效果,提升网页设计魅力

发布于 2025-06-24 11:09:23
0
1382

在网页设计中,动态视觉效果往往能够提升用户体验,增强网站的吸引力。jQuery响应式宽屏图片3D旋转切换特效就是一个典型的例子,它利用jQuery库的强大功能,实现了在宽屏设备上图片的3D旋转切换效果...

在网页设计中,动态视觉效果往往能够提升用户体验,增强网站的吸引力。jQuery响应式宽屏图片3D旋转切换特效就是一个典型的例子,它利用jQuery库的强大功能,实现了在宽屏设备上图片的3D旋转切换效果。这种特效可以为网站的首页或者产品展示区域增添动态感,吸引用户的注意力。

jQuery库简介

jQuery是一个轻量级、高性能的JavaScript库,它的API简洁易用,使得开发者能够快速实现复杂的交互效果。在实现图片旋转特效时,jQuery主要负责处理用户交互、动画控制和DOM操作。

实现图片旋转的基础

CSS3的转换和过渡属性

3D旋转切换特效的核心在于CSS3的转换(transform)和过渡(transition)属性。CSS3的transform属性允许元素在2D或3D空间内进行变换,如旋转、缩放、移动等;transition属性则定义了这些变换发生的速度,使变化过程平滑自然。

jQuery的animate()函数

jQuery的animate()函数可以结合CSS3属性,实现JavaScript驱动的动画效果。通过监听用户的行为,如鼠标点击或滑动,来触发图片的切换和旋转效果。

代码示例

以下是一个简单的图片旋转效果的实现示例:





图片旋转效果




"旋转图片"

HTML结构

"旋转图片"

CSS样式

.image-container { width: 300px; height: 300px; overflow: hidden; position: relative;
}
.image-container img { width: 100%; height: 100%; transition: transform 1s ease;
}

JavaScript代码

$(document).ready(function() { $('.image-container img').click(function() { $(this).css('transform', 'rotateY(180deg)'); });
});

总结

通过使用jQuery和CSS3,开发者可以轻松实现图片的旋转效果,为网页设计增添动态视觉效果。掌握这些技巧,将有助于提升网页设计的魅力和用户体验。

评论
一个月内的热帖推荐
啊龙
Lv.1普通用户

9545

帖子

31

小组

3242

积分

赞助商广告
站长交流